This model resonates because it aligns with evolving consumer expectations. Users seek reliability without commitment, mobility without complexity. Traditional car ownership demands consistent use and upkeep—factors that deter many in fast-paced, cost-conscious environments. Renting shifts the paradigm: access when needed, responsibility managed by providers. It’s reshaping how people view transportation—not as a duty, but as a choice.
Pricing varies by city, vehicle type, and rental duration but is designed to fit diverse budgets. Most services offer transparent, flat-rate pricing—sometimes as low as a few dollars above standard insurance costs—without hidden fees. Typically, any valid driver’s license, clean driving record, and age 21+ are required. Some platforms offer guided onboarding for new drivers, including safety tips and local navigation help—ensuring comfort and confidence from the first hour behind the wheel.
It’s about getting where you need to go, without the long-term hold.
Most rental services limit rentals to local or regional use—ideal for daily commutes or weekend trips. Long-distance rentals are available through specialty providers, but clear zone boundaries prevent confusion. Ample signage and app-based location checks help users stay compliant.
